House Footing Construction in Columbus, OH
House footing construction services involve creating a strong foundation base that supports various types of residential projects. This service is essential for new home builds, additions, or remodeling projects that require a stable and level foundation. Property owners typically request footing construction to ensure their structures are built on a secure base, preventing settling or shifting over time. Before requesting footing work, homeowners should consider the size and scope of their project, the soil conditions on the property, and any existing foundation elements that may influence the construction process.
These services cover a range of projects, including the installation of footings for basements, porches, or extensions. Homeowners often want to understand the materials used, the depth and width of the footings, and how the construction process will integrate with existing structures. Properly designed and installed footings are crucial for long-term stability, making it important to discuss the specific needs of the property and the intended use of the space with the contractor.

Common House Footing Construction Jobs
Foundation Footings - essential supports that distribute the weight of the house to prevent settling.
Concrete Footings - poured concrete bases that provide a stable foundation for various home structures.
Footing Repair - addressing cracks or shifting to maintain the integrity of the house’s foundation.
Reinforced Footings - incorporating steel or other materials to strengthen the footing against soil movement.
Footing Installation - preparing and pouring new footings for home additions or foundation upgrades.
Pier and Beam Footings - supporting raised homes with properly designed footings for stability.
House Footing Construction Questions
What is a house footing? A house footing is a concrete base that supports the foundation, helping to distribute the building's weight evenly across the soil.
Why are proper footings important? Proper footings ensure stability and prevent settling or shifting of the structure over time.
What types of projects typically require house footing construction? New home foundations, additions, or major renovations often need custom footings to support the structure.
What should property owners consider before construction? It’s important to evaluate soil conditions and ensure the footing design complies with local building standards.
